Introduction

AI Translation

The AMC1400 is a precision, isolated amplifier with an output separated from the input circuitry by an isolation barrier that is highly resistant to magnetic interference. This barrier is certified to provide reinforced galvanic isolation of up to 7.5 kVRMS according to DIN EN IEC 60747-17 (VDE 0884-17) and UL1577, and supports a working voltage of up to 2 kVRMS. The isolation barrier separates parts of the system that operate on different common-mode voltage levels and protects the low-side from voltage levels that can cause electrical damage and are potentially harmful to an operator. The input of the AMC1400 is optimized for direct connection to a low-impedance shunt resistor or other low-impedance voltage source with low signal levels. The excellent DC accuracy and low temperature drift supports accurate current control in DC/DC converters, frequency inverters, AC motor drives, and other applications that must operate at high voltages, high altitudes, or in environments with high pollution degrees. The AMC1400 is offered in a stretched SOIC package and is specified over the extended industrial temperature range from -40°C to +125°C.

Features

AI Translation
  • ±250-mV input voltage range optimized for current measurements using shunt resistors
  • Fixed gain: 8.2 V/V
  • Low DC errors:
    • Offset error: ±0.2 mV (max)
    • Offset drift: ±0.9 μV/°C (max)
    • Gain error: ±0.3% (max)
    • Gain drift: ±30 ppm/°C (max)
    • Nonlinearity: 0.03% (max)
  • 3.3-V or 5-V operation on high-side and low-side
  • Missing high-side supply detection feature
  • High CMTI: 100 kV/μs (min)
  • Low EMI, meets CISPR-11 and CISPR-32 standards
  • ≥15.7-mm creepage, stretched SOIC package
  • Safety-related certifications: 10600-VPK reinforced isolation per DIN EN IEC 60747-17 (VDE 0884-17) – 7500-VRMS isolation for 1 minute per UL1577
  • Fully specified over the extended industrial temperature range: -40°C to +125°C
